## Onboarding: Receipt Mailer

The Larkspur donation-receipt mailer sends PDFs within five minutes of a confirmed gift. Support can resend from the admin panel; do not edit amounts. Failed sends land in the retry queue and clear hourly. Common issue: bounced addresses — mark donor record and notify outreach. To inspect queued receipts directly, query the mailer database using the connection string below.

replica DSN, bahap-yawif: cockroachdb://isteth_svc:R96eGZQ@db-7914.olvarqcloud.internal:5432/tameth

TICKET: Drift in Gleanr sweeper config (for weekly eng sync). The orphaned-resource sweeper in the Fernvale cluster is running with a 6-hour grace period, while the declared config specifies 24 hours. This was changed manually during the March capacity crunch and never committed, so the sweeper is deleting scratch volumes that teams still expect to survive overnight. We should decide whether to codify 6h or revert. For discussion, the live values are:

deployment values, bahop-tahog:
[kasvan]
port = 11211
team = kasdor
host = kasvan.orvexforge.example
region = lower-3
access_code = ac_76e68d
timeout_ms = 2000

## Building Access — Spares Room (Hullbrook Annex)

Contractors: the spare hardware room is down the east corridor on the ground floor, third door on the left. Sign in at the front desk first and grab a visitor lanyard. Anything you take out, jot it in the blue logbook — yes, even the little stuff. The door self-locks, so don't wedge it. To get in, punch in the code below.

staff pass of hagug-taguf = bdg-HJ-9